Chinese Defense Industry unveils 13P new generation of 6x6 light armoured personnel carrier.
Chinese defense industry unveils a new generation of light 6x6 armoured combat vehicle under the name of 13P. This new vehicle was presented at the booth of Poly Technology at AirShow China 2014, and is designed to be used mainly as armoured personnel carrier (APC).

The 13P has a total weight of 16.5 tons and carry a total of 13 people including driver, commander, gunner and 10 infantrymen.

The 13P is fitted with a one-man turret mounted in the center top of the hull, armed with one 30mm automatic cannon and one 7.62mm coaxial machine gun mounted at the left side of the main armament. A bank of three smoke grenade dischargers is mounted at the front each side of the turret.

The all-welded steel hull of the 13P protects the crew and troops against firing of small arms and shell splinters.

The driver sits at the front of the hull in the left and has a single-piece hatch cover that opens to his rear with three integral day periscopes for forward observation. The upper of the driver hatch is fitted with a night vision system.

There are two doors in the hull, one on the left side immediately behind the front axle and one at the back. Troops enter and leave the vehicle via the rear door, which is hinged on the right side and has a small bulletproof window and one single firing port. There are four periscopes and firing ports in each side of the troop compartment. Two observation/firing hatches in each side of the roof troop compartment open upwards and can be locked open.

The engine is located at the front of the vehicle. The 13P can reach a maximum road speed of 105 km/h.

The 13P is fully amphibious being propelled in the water by two propellers mounted at the rear of the hull.
